Analyzing the NFL's 2023 Playoff Race: Fringe Teams with a Real Chance
The 2023 NFL season is heating up, and while some playoff contenders are clear, the race for the remaining spots is a nail-biter. Several "fringe" teams are showing surprising resilience and possess a legitimate shot at postseason glory. This analysis delves into those squads, examining their strengths, weaknesses, and remaining schedules to determine their true playoff potential.
The Contenders on the Bubble:
Several teams currently sit outside the playoff picture but are within striking distance. Their playoff hopes hinge on winning key matchups and benefiting from unexpected losses by their competitors. These teams often face a higher degree of uncertainty than the established top contenders. Let's examine some of the most promising:
1. The New York Jets: Despite a mid-season slump, the Jets, led by Aaron Rodgers, remain a dangerous team. Their potent defense and a revitalized running game could carry them to a late-season surge. However, their success hinges on Rodgers' consistency and the team's ability to overcome crucial injuries. A tough remaining schedule, featuring matchups against AFC East rivals, presents a significant hurdle. Their playoff chances depend largely on winning those divisional games.
2. The Green Bay Packers: The Packers, despite a shaky start, are displaying the grit and determination expected from a team coached by Matt LaFleur. Their improved rushing attack and a surprisingly solid defense give them a fighting chance. However, their playoff hopes heavily rely on Aaron Jones and AJ Dillon continuing their strong performances. Their remaining schedule is manageable, but consistency will be key to securing a Wild Card berth.
3. The Atlanta Falcons: The Falcons have exceeded expectations under Arthur Smith, boasting a surprisingly strong running game and a developing passing attack. Their defense, while not elite, is capable of making game-changing plays. The path to the playoffs for the Falcons is steep, requiring them to win most of their remaining games. Their division is highly competitive, making every game a must-win situation.
4. The New Orleans Saints: The Saints, with their strong defensive identity and a capable offense, are always a tough matchup. While their playoff hopes seem slimmer than the teams mentioned above, a winning streak could quickly alter their position. Their remaining schedule presents a mix of challenging and winnable games. Success will depend heavily on the performance of their running game and limiting turnovers.
Factors Determining Playoff Success:
Several key factors will ultimately determine which fringe teams make the playoffs:
- Health: Injuries can derail even the most promising seasons. Teams must navigate the injury bug effectively to remain competitive.
- Divisional matchups: Winning divisional games is paramount. These victories hold more weight in playoff seeding than victories against weaker opponents.
- Remaining schedule strength: A favorable remaining schedule offers a greater chance of accumulating wins.
- Offensive consistency: Scoring points consistently is essential in a competitive league.
- Defensive performance: A strong defense can make the difference between winning and losing close games.
